About The Workshop

Encourage your kids' creativity and artistic expression this midterm break with our Origami Workshop.

This workshop is suitable for kids between 6 -16years, who are passionate about crafts and paper folding.

Participants will learn the Japanese art of paper folding and will create a framed composition of animals and objects from paper, using different types of folds and bases. Students will take their creations home.

This art has many benefits for children. It encourages self-expression, improves their fine motor skills, and most importantly, increases their concentration!

Benefits of Origami

An artform for all subjects.

+ Geometry – Origami strengthens understanding of geometric concepts, formulas, and shapes.

+ Thinking Skills – Improves spatial visualization skills using hands-on learning. Such skills allow children to comprehend, characterize and construct their own vernacular for the world around them.

+ Fractions – Origami demonstrates the fractions in a tactile way and also the concept of infinity is taught.

+ Problem Solving – Origami provides children an opportunity to solve something that isn’t prescribed and gives them a chance to make friends with failure.

+ Fun Science – Origami is a fun way to explain physics concepts, explain molecules like tetrahedrons and other polyhedras.

+ Patience – Practicing Origami will surely improve a child’s patience and improve his critical thinking.

+ Children Love Origami!

+ Origami Surrounds us in nature in different forms from beetle wings to a leaf bud.

+ Origami has been found to improve not only perception and logical thinking, but also focus and powers of concentration.

+ Origami is a great way to merge science, technology, engineering, art and mathematics, all together. STEAM.

No matter how you fold your paper, Origami is a way to get children engaged in mathematics, can improve their skills, and makes them appreciate the world around them even more…
